Hi, just following up on this. The lunch allowance, do you need to provide receipts or do you just get given the amount at the end of the service for how many days qualified? I would of thought need to provide receipts but someone mentioned the other day when they did it they just got paid a lump sum for lunch allowance?!
No, no receipts for lunch.
My OH just received the total sum claimed afterwards, whereas my Mum was physically given £5/day (as I think a few requested it on her jury at the outset from the Usher rather than waiting a few weeks for payment).Please be polite to OPs and remember this is a site for Claimants and Appellants to seek redress against their bank, ex-boss or retailer.
